A Brief History of Chinese Cuisine in Woodland

Chinese Immigration and Early Influence

Chinese immigrants arrived in California during the Gold Rush, bringing their culinary traditions. Over time, these influences blended with local ingredients, creating a unique Chinese-American food culture in places like Woodland.

Evolution of Chinese Restaurants

Early Chinese restaurants catered mainly to Chinese laborers, but by the mid-20th century, they expanded their menus to attract a broader audience. Today, Woodland offers everything from hole-in-the-wall eateries to high-end dining experiences.

Regional Chinese Cuisines in Woodland

Chinese cuisine isn’t just one style—it’s an umbrella term for a variety of regional specialties, including:

  • Cantonese (mild, savory, with dim sum & roasted meats)
  • Sichuan (bold, spicy, with numbing peppers)
  • Hunan (spicy & smoky)
  • Shanghainese (sweet & savory with soup dumplings)
